The 2025 Baseball season is just around the corner, and we will be looking at all things that are Japanese Baseball. Off season player movements, trades, projecting lineups, results and more. Join us for Japan Baseball Talk to stay in the know!

Frequently Asked Questions About Japan Baseball Report

What is Japan Baseball Report about and what kind of topics does it cover?

Focused on the intricacies of Japanese baseball, a deep examination of player movements, performance metrics, and league developments characterizes the content. Topics range from the examination of key Japanese players in Major League Baseball to discussions about domestic leagues like Nippon Professional Baseball (NPB). Notable episodes often delve into player statistics, interleague play outcomes, and the broader cultural and economic implications of baseball within Japan. Overall, the content appeals to baseball enthusiasts keen on tracking the dynamics of both Japanese and international baseball scenes, offering insightful analyses of game performance and player significance.
